Boma Yangu refunds near half of Sh5.47 billion raised as more savers pull out

Kenyans have withdrawn Ksh2.56 billion from the Boma Yangu scheme. Refunds have increased 3.5 times since President Ruto took office. Refunds are rising faster than new savings, signalling weaker confidence. Kenyans have pulled more than Ksh2.5 billion out of the government’s Boma Yangu housing savings scheme, as growing numbers of contributors abandon the programme and…

Meru hosts regional youth summit on transparency and public finance

The East Africa Youth Parliament has convened its 5th Financial Governance and Leadership Seminar in Meru, bringing together young leaders, policymakers and accountability institutions to deliberate on transparency and public finance management. The forum, organised in partnership with the National Treasury, the Office of the Controller of Budget and the Office of the Auditor General,…

NCPB on spot as MPs demand accountability of billions in financial irregularities

The National Cereals and Produce Board (NCPB) is facing renewed scrutiny after a parliamentary committee exposed massive financial mismanagement within the state agency, warning that the irregularities pose a direct threat to Kenya’s food security. The Public Investments Committee on Social Services, Administration and Agriculture (PIC-SSAA), chaired by Navakholo MP  Emmanuel Wangwe, grilled NCPB officials…
